About the Role
We are seeking a highly skilled AWS Certified Welder to join our team on a part-time basis. This position involves performing high-quality welds on structural steel, fabrication projects, repairs, and custom metalwork in a shop environment (with occasional field work). Ideal for an experienced welder looking for flexible scheduling while maintaining top-tier craftsmanship.
Key Responsibilities
• Perform various welding processes including MIG, TIG, Stick (SMAW), and/or Flux-Cored as needed
• Read and interpret blueprints, drawings, and welding symbols
• Prepare materials, fit-up components, and execute welds in multiple positions (flat, horizontal, vertical, overhead)
• Produce welds that meet or exceed AWS D1.1 structural standards and project specifications
• Conduct visual inspections and basic quality checks on completed welds
• Maintain a clean, safe work area and adhere to all OSHA and company safety protocols
• Use hand tools, grinders, and cutting equipment safely and efficiently

Requirements
• Current AWS Certified Welder (CW) certification (required) — must be active and verifiable
• Proven experience with structural or fabrication welding (minimum 2+ years preferred)
• Ability to pass additional in-house weld tests if required for specific projects
• Strong knowledge of welding symbols, blueprints, and metal properties
• Reliable transportation and ability to work flexible part-time hours
• Commitment to safety, quality, and attention to detail
• High school diploma or equivalent; welding vocational training a plus
• Must provide own basic PPE (additional company-supplied equipment available)
